Our Pure Carbon Graphite Tube Graphite Pipe is engineered for industrial applications requiring high thermal stability and durability. Crafted from premium graphite and carbon materials, these cylindrical components comply with IATA DGR and IMO IMDG Code certifications, ensuring safety in global logistics and maritime transport. Their uniform design and matte finish make them ideal for harsh environments, such as heat exchangers, exhaust systems, and high-performance machinery.
